Alexia Simone Umansky (born June 18, 1996)[1] is an American television personality and real estate agent. She has appeared as a main cast member on the Netflix reality television series Buying Beverly Hills since 2022.[2]

Early life[edit]

Alexia Simone Umansky was born in Los Angeles, California on June 18, 1996,[1][3] as the elder of three daughters to Kyle Richards, an actress, and Mauricio Umansky, a real estate broker. She has two sisters; Sophia and Portia Umansky, and an older maternal half-sister Farrah Brittany.[1][4] She is Jewish.[5]

Umansky attended Milken Community School from 2008 to 2014. She attended the University of Arizona, before transferring to Emerson College. She graduated in 2018, with her bachelor's degree in marketing communications.[6]

Career[edit]

Umansky made her television debut in October 2010, on the Bravo reality television series The Real Housewives of Beverly Hills.[10][11][12]

Umansky has worked as a real estate agent at The Agency RE,[13] a global boutique real estate brokerage, based in Beverly Hills, California, which was co-founded by her father Mauricio Umansky, since 2018.[14] She is currently a junior agent.[15]

Umansky has appeared as a main cast member on the Netflix reality television series Buying Beverly Hills[16] since November 4, 2022. The series focuses on Umansky and the team, along with the clients at The Agency RE.[2]
